*/
#include "config.h"
-#include "serial-tools.h"
-#include "uart.h"
+
+#include "uart_i.h"
#include "debug.h"
#include "twister-small.h"
#include "twister-large.h"
#include "nessie_hash_test.h"
#include "performance_test.h"
-#include "hfal_twister224.h"
-#include "hfal_twister256.h"
-#include "hfal_twister384.h"
-#include "hfal_twister512.h"
-#include "hfal-nessie.h"
-#include "hfal-performance.h"
-#include "hfal-test.h"
+#include "hfal/hfal_twister224.h"
+#include "hfal/hfal_twister256.h"
+#include "hfal/hfal_twister384.h"
+#include "hfal/hfal_twister512.h"
+#include "hfal/hfal-nessie.h"
+#include "hfal/hfal-performance.h"
+#include "hfal/hfal-test.h"
#include "shavs.h"
int main (void){
DEBUG_INIT();
- cli_rx = uart_getc;
- cli_tx = uart_putc;
+ cli_rx = (cli_rx_fpt)uart0_getc;
+ cli_tx = (cli_tx_fpt)uart0_putc;
shavs_algolist=(hfdesc_t**)algolist;
shavs_algo=(hfdesc_t*)&twister256_desc;
for(;;){